Native plants are adapted to the local soil and climate.
One of the most significant advantages of native plants is their adaptation to the local soil and climate. Because they have evolved in your region over thousands of years, they are perfectly suited to thrive in the existing conditions. This adaptation makes them low-maintenance and cost-efficient.
Native plants require less water than non-native species because they are accustomed to the local rainfall patterns. This reduces the need for supplemental watering, saving you time and reducing your water bills. Additionally, they are well-suited to the soil types found in your area, meaning they often require fewer soil amendments or fertilizers to thrive. This not only cuts down on costs but also minimizes the environmental impact of your gardening efforts.
Native plants support wildlife and biodiversity, creating healthy and thriving ecosystems.

Incorporating native plants into your landscape design supports local wildlife and promotes biodiversity. Native plants provide essential habitats and food sources for local insects, birds, and other wildlife. For example, many native flowering plants attract pollinators like bees and butterflies, which are crucial for the health of ecosystems.
By fostering a diverse range of species in your garden, you contribute to a healthier ecosystem. This biodiversity helps maintain ecological balance and resilience, supporting everything from soil health to pest control. A garden rich in native plants becomes a thriving ecosystem that benefits both your landscape and the broader environment.
Native plants are more resilient to local pests and diseases.
Another compelling reason to choose native plants is their natural resilience to local pests and diseases. Because they have co-evolved with the local fauna, they have developed defenses against common pests and pathogens. This resilience means that native plants often require fewer chemical interventions, such as pesticides, to remain healthy.
By reducing the need for chemical treatments, you create a safer environment for beneficial insects and other wildlife. This approach also contributes to a healthier, more sustainable garden, as fewer chemicals mean less risk of harming non-target species and less pollution of local waterways.
Native plants bring a natural beauty to your landscape.

Native plants bring a unique and natural beauty to your landscape design. Their ability to thrive in local conditions means they often look more vibrant and healthy than non-native plants that struggle to adapt. The natural colors, textures, and forms of native plants can create a visually stunning garden that enhances the overall appeal of your property.
Moreover, native plants can provide a sense of place and connection to your local environment. They reflect the natural beauty of your region, creating a landscape that feels harmonious and integrated with its surroundings. This authenticity can be especially appealing if you’re looking to create a garden that feels rooted in the local landscape.
